Unity Web Player Install Problem

When I Download the web player from unity's website The download and install both appear to work properly. No errors. But when I try to play a game such as dead frontier or BeGone the game acts as if The plugin is not there. I've tried Playing on Firefox , IE , Chrome. When I attempt to uninstall I get a message "

an error occured when trying to uninstall Unity Web Player, It may have already been uninstalled - would you like to remove Unity Web Player from the programs and features list?"

If I remove it then nothing happens. And if I go to The download page It still says I have a version of Unity on my pc. I have advanced system care pro 5 and it's deleted some key files to some other programs but I've always managed to determine the problem and fix it. This however has got me stuck any help please. The Player at one Point in time worked for me then my work stopped me from playing games as much and I finally got the time to play some games but Now that I'm back the player doesn't want to work and I cant play my favorite games Hope this is enough info for someone to determine something.
